    The last 5 songs that Coward recorded. Recorded in Milwaukee, WI at Howl Street Recordings by Shane Hochstetler in 2014, these songs were meant to be the follow up recordings to the Coward LP. They were recorded and mixed and then put on shelf. Time passed, things happened and they were more or less forgotten about and almost lost forever. The original recordings were lost on a dead hard drive, but miraculously we found with the help of Element Studios in Kansas City.

    We now present to you "Coward" or (Coward II or the Coward EP). 5 instrumental songs, featuring dual-drummer-filled, keyboard-driven, bass-rattling, guitar-shred-fueled fusion of intricate prog rock and unaffected jazz and soul textures.

coward Kansas City, Missouri

Coward's dual-drummer-filled, keyboard-driven, bass-rattling, guitar-shred-fueled fusion of intricate prog rock and unaffected jazz and soul textures makes them just as much an experimental band as it does an un-categorical force to be reckoned with. As such, Coward's live performances—both aggressive and entrancing—will leave you unsure of whether you’re exhilarated or bruised. ... more
